The central cluster is set with polki-cut foiled rock crystal surrounding a rectangular cabochon ruby, while the shoulders and band are further decorated with vivid cabochon rubies in enclosed collet settings, creating an almost eternity-style arrangement around the entire ring.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eThe pale stones are not diamonds, but rock crystal; thin polished slices mounted over reflective foil in the traditional Mughal manner. Foiling enhanced luminosity and depth in candlelight and was an important part of historic Indian gem-setting practice. The ring also retains its traditional lac core beneath the gold mount. Lac; a natural resin compound; was commonly used in Indian jewellery to support gemstones within very high karat gold settings, as pure gold alone was too soft to structurally support complex jewels.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eThe side profile is especially attractive, with finely engraved geometric decoration complementing the architectural arrangement of the stones.\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eWeight: 10.91g\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eSize: UK P 1\/2 \/ US 8\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eHead measures approximately 16 x 11mm\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eTests as approximately 22K gold\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/div\u003e\u003cdiv\u003eIn remarkably good condition for its age and fully wearable today, with all stones secure and crisp engraved detail throughout.
